
Remove all products from the natural nail using acetone based remover. You can use non acetone based removers as well. Some people find acetone to drying for their natural nails, cuticles, and skin.

Using a wooden cuticle pusher, gently push your cuticles back from your nail plate. Tip: Don't be to aggressive when pushing your cuticles back. Instead, use firm small pushing movements to gently detach any dead skin attached to your nail.

Using a nail file, gently file and shape your natural nails to the desired look of your choosing. The more surface of your natural nail there is for the press-on nails to adhere to (along with proper prep), the longer your retention will be!

Using a buffer block, gently buff away the shine on the tops of your natural nail; make sure to get the entire nail plate. This is going to "rough" the surface of your nail to allow for maximum adhesion.
Tip: Make sure to buff where you pushed your cuticle back in order to remove any left over dead skin.

Using an alcohol swab, wipe the entire nail plate thoroughly. This step helps remove any debris from your nail plates as well as removing any oils or dust.

Apply a thin layer of glue to your natural nail plate. Then apply a tiny drop of glue to the back of the press-on nail. Make sure not to add to much glue or you may experience spill-over once you apply the press-on nail.
Note: You may choose to use adhesive tabs instead of nail glue.

Nail glue dries fairly quickly so you will have to move at a good pace. Once glue is applied, take the press-on nail and apply it starting from the base of your nail plate and up to the tip. Once the press-on nail is in place, gently press down and hold the press-on nail for a minimum of 30 seconds. 60 seconds to be safe! After holding for the required time, the nail will be tightly adhered and you can move onto the next nail.
TIP: You do not need to press down firmly on the nail you are applying. Pressing to hard will cause the glue to pool out the sides or the cuticle area and can also create air pockets.

Once all your press-on nails are securely adhered, take a couple drops of cuticle oil and massage into the cuticle area on each nail.
